Output 5cf96b21a046d56d058878f5f0ad385fea42edd40449a87f60d499205c602166:1

value
5314981
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 399b84d5820a5fdf9af94f260b8169b489e45a91 OP_EQUALVERIFY OP_CHECKSIG
address
16FbpaPq3EY38MaaMuvcr7ibdRN5eeii9U
transaction
5cf96b21a046d56d058878f5f0ad385fea42edd40449a87f60d499205c602166
confirmations
557574
spent
true